Attorney Eric Atstupenas presents an updated look at employment implications of the First Amendment. Social media has blurred the line between personal expression and professional responsibility, creating new legal challenges for law enforcement agencies. Posts made off duty can quickly become public controversies, internal discipline cases, or federal lawsuits. This session examines the First Amendment standards that govern employee speech, with a focus on how agencies can lawfully investigate and discipline personnel for social media content. Students will review key legal principles, emerging case trends, and practical considerations for policy, supervision, and internal investigations. The program provides clear guidance on balancing employee speech rights with the operational integrity, reputation, and mission of the agency.
